Actor Priyadarshi spoke candidly with M9 News journalist Nishant ahead of his upcoming release Premante, which hits theatres on November 21. The actor discussed the film’s theme, his approach to comedy, and addressed recent remarks that sparked attention online.

He described Premante as a relatable modern relationship story. “It’s not a new story, but the setting is fresh. The couple represents today’s generation, and people will easily connect with us. Every love story feels unique, and this one is no different,” he said.

Priyadarshi acknowledged that viewers expect strong comedy from him but explained that Premante focuses on humour that flows naturally from real-life situations. “This isn’t loud comedy. It’s situational, emerging from how people behave,” he added.

Talking about production, he revealed that the film was shot in about 54–55 days to keep the project financially secure for the producer. He also reflected on lessons learned from Mithra Mandali and admitted that rushing the release led to mistakes.

“We were shooting till the last minute and missed some details. After Darling failed, I promised myself to watch every final copy before release, but that didn’t happen with Mithra Mandali due to time pressure,” he shared.

Priyadarshi then apologised for his earlier statement asking audiences not to watch Premante if they disliked Mithra Mandali. “I was desperate and stressed. I made that comment to pull people to theatres, but it was wrong. Nani can say that for HIT 3 since it’s his production, but Premante isn’t mine. I truly apologise,” he said.
